      WHAT YOU'LL DO

      The Compliance Officer III- Advisory reports directly to the Director, Compliance Advisory and plays an important role supporting assigned Bank Business Lines and/or BaaS FinTech Partners. The Compliance Officer III is responsible for helping to oversee and enhance the compliance management system (CMS) of the Bank, ensuring that it aligns with the Bank's growth strategy and risk appetite. The Compliance Officer III will help oversee the Bank and/or CCB FinTech Division (CCBX) Compliance Program and works directly with Bank Business Line and/or BaaS FinTech Partner senior staff and/or leadership to provide strategic regulatory compliance advice and problem solving expertise As the Compliance Officer III you will support the development and enhancement of compliance processes, technology, and reporting to ensure that the Advisory Compliance group operates both efficiently and effectively mitigating compliance risk.
